WebApr 26, 2012 · If you really want to measure stack usage, pthread_attr_setstack probably is the right tool, but it's not at all straightforward. I would allocate the memory with mmap, … WebApr 2, 1999 · FreeBSD Manual Pages man apropos apropos
man pthread_attr_setstack (1): get and set stack attributes
WebThe pthread_attr_getstack () and pthread_attr_setstack () functions, respectively, shall get and set the thread creation stack attributes stackaddr and stacksize in the attr object. The stack attributes specify the area of storage to be used for the created thread's stack. The base (lowest addressable byte) of the storage shall be stackaddr ... WebMar 22, 2024 · pthread_attr_setstack() accepts an address range that will be used as the initial stack area for the thread created by pthread_create(). It is often assumed that the initial stack will be available for the entire duration of the thread's lifetime. This assumption, however, conflicts with how Win32 fibers operate. ... book wolfpack
pthread_attr_getstack(3)
WebIf the stack address attribute has been set in attr (using pthread_attr_setstack(3) or pthread_attr_setstackaddr(3)), meaning that the caller is allocating the thread's stack, then the guard size attribute is ignored (i.e., no guard area is created by the system): it is the application's responsibility to handle stack overflow (perhaps by using ... WebThe pthread_attr_getstack () and pthread_attr_setstack () functions, respectively, shall get and set the thread creation stack attributes stackaddr and stacksize in the attr object. The … http://www.eg.bucknell.edu/~cs315/F2024/meng/lecture-notes/09-thread-attributes.pdf hashealth